Greetings, my name is Carol and I have been practicing for over 15 years. Prior to counseling I was a special education advocate collaborating with schools When I worked at the mental health center I had the opportunity to teach the Child Impact Program and work closely with Guardian Ad Items, DCYF, Pediatricians and other important members of the community to support families and children. In addition, I have developed a trauma specialty and have had the privilege of meeting with people of all ages to heal wounds that they have been carrying sometimes for years. When they are set free from their trauma, they have a whole new perspective on life. I have also had the honor of working with individuals and their families around end of life issues. Again, receiving referrals from various hospice providers and medical practitioners has been rewarding. Spirituality is often a key component of my practice. My goal is to connect with all clients and engage in working toward whatever goals they may have. My hope is to help all clients work through and challenges that prevent them from living safe, healthy, fulfilling lives. I work with children to help them find their voice. Children and Adolescents often need support in traveling the rocky road of development, especially with individual crises along the way.
